Naked Truths begins with the following sentiment:'if you’ve ever loved / if you’ve ever lost / if you’ve ever felt you gave more than you got / this is for you.'This heartfelt collection of poems from ARTIVISTIC author Micaela Mead is transformative in its transparency as the author reflects on life, and loss, and the nature of what it means to love. After all, it’s all about love, isn’t it?
